Order this document by MC12032A/D Consider MC12054A for New Design 2.
0GHz Dual Modulus Prescaler MC12032A MC12032B The MC12032A can be used with CMOS synthesizers requiring positive edges to trigger internal counters such as Motorola’s MC145XXX series in a PLL to provide tuning signals up to 2.
0 GHz in programmable frequency steps.
The MC12032B can be used with CMOS synthesizers requiring negative edges to trigger internal counters.
A Divide Ratio Control (SW) permits selection of a 64/65 or 128/129 divide ratio as desired.
The Modulus Control (MC) selects the proper divide number after SW has been biased to select the desired divide ratio.
